国外的CDN加速是一种通过在全球范围内部署服务器节点,将网站内容缓存到这些节点上,使用户能够从离他们最近的服务器获取数据,从而加快网页加载速度,提高用户体验的技术。以下是关于国外CDN加速的相关信息:
基础概念
- 内容分发网络(CDN):CDN通过缓存静态资源(如图片、视频、CSS、JavaScript文件等),减少源服务器的负载,并缩短用户与服务器之间的物理距离,从而提高网站的访问速度和稳定性。
相关优势
- 提高访问速度:用户访问网站时,可以从最近的CDN节点获取内容,减少网络传输时间。
- 减轻源服务器负载:CDN节点分担了源服务器的请求压力,保护源服务器免受过载。
- 提高网站稳定性:CDN节点可以提供冗余备份,即使某个节点故障,用户也可以从其他节点获取内容。
- 节省带宽:通过缓存重复请求的内容,减少了不必要的数据传输。
类型
- 全局CDN:覆盖全球多个地区,适用于需要全球用户快速访问的网站。
- 区域CDN:专注于特定区域的加速,适用于主要服务于某一地区的网站。
应用场景
- 电子商务网站:提高用户购物体验,减少页面加载时间。
- 视频流媒体服务:确保视频内容快速、流畅地传输。
- 社交媒体平台:提高图片和视频的加载速度,增强用户互动体验。
常见问题及解决方案
- 跨国访问延迟:原因可能是不同国家和地区的网络基础设施差异,导致数据传输延迟。解决方案包括选择覆盖目标市场的CDN服务商,使用智能DNS解析,将用户请求路由到最近的CDN节点。
- 内容更新不及时:原因可能是CDN缓存的内容可能未及时更新,导致用户看到旧内容。解决方案包括设置合理的缓存过期时间,使用版本控制或强制刷新机制,确保用户获取最新内容。
- 安全问题:原因可能是CDN节点可能成为DDoS攻击的目标。解决方案包括使用具有DDoS防护功能的CDN服务,配置防火墙和安全策略,限制不必要的流量。
通过合理选择CDN服务提供商和优化配置,可以有效地提升网站的全球访问速度和用户体验。